Transaction 6ffb3dcc625fda9387b8e88ea8df1a69f195216c0a69b6df9459707aeedccc2e
1 Input
1 Output
-
6ffb3dcc625fda9387b8e88ea8df1a69f195216c0a69b6df9459707aeedccc2e:0
- value
- 30999334
- script pubkey
- OP_0 OP_PUSHBYTES_20 598d3160ae9f41092b82af2af719fc7aa8772feb
- address
- bc1qtxxnzc9wnaqsj2uz4u40wx0u0258wtltdmfm86